Subject: Memtrace cut-over complete

Team,

Cut-over to Memtrace v2 for GPU memory profiling finished last night. Old v1 agents are disabled; any tickets referencing v1 dashboards should be closed as resolved-by-migration. Sampling overhead is now under 2% and allocation traces include kernel names. Known gap: profiles older than 30 days were not migrated. Point customers at the v2 docs for setup questions. For reference when troubleshooting, the agent now runs with the following configuration.

settings of bagaf-bawip:
[aldax]
port = 5000
region = south-4
host = aldax.brasklabs.corp
team = brivan
timeout_ms = 2000
retries = 2

# Flaglight Rollouts — Approvals

Quick version for on-call: any rollout touching more than 5% of traffic needs an approval in Flaglight before the ramp continues. Kill switches don't need approval — just flip them and note it in the incident channel. Scheduled ramps pause automatically if error budget burns hot. If you're stuck at 2 a.m. with a pending approval, there's one person authorized to override, and that's the approver below.

account owner for tagep-bafof: Norael Gilax Juleth

Subject: DR drill next week — lint baseline heads up

Hey Tomas,

During Thursday's disaster-recovery drill we'll restore the Quillbranch repo from cold backup, including the static-analysis baseline file (lint-baseline.yml). Please don't approve any PRs that regenerate it until the drill wraps, or the diffs get noisy. To unlock the drill vault snapshot, use the passphrase below.

vault phrase of yaguf-hahaf = druath-holix

Subject: Hookline cut-over done

Hey, quick recap before you review the PR. We flipped Hookline's webhook delivery to the new retry scheme last night: exponential backoff, jittered, capped at six attempts, then dead-letter. No dropped events during the switch. Worth eyeballing the timeout handling in the dispatcher. Here are the config values we're now running with.

config for bahop-baduf:
[kasion]
team = lamath
access_code = ac_d807e5
host = kasion.paliqcloud.corp
port = 4000
owner = julix.tamvan
peer = frair.qorvelsoft.local